Transaction bcba14330c22d1aa4d834f660944602024a0139616269f36c34158ddfda120f2
1 Input
1 Output
-
bcba14330c22d1aa4d834f660944602024a0139616269f36c34158ddfda120f2:0
- value
- 24888750
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 03bd4aef7a33a33178907a6d623373fba726dde7f38f8cbb35c92235967e3a08
- address
- bc1pqw754mm6xw3nz7ys0fkkyvmnlwnjdh087w8cewe4ey3rt9n78gyq4rps0p